Fair Housing Initiatives Programs (FHIP) - Education and Outreach Initiative (EOI)
ArchivedDepartment of Housing and Urban Development
Description
Education and Outreach Initiative (EOI). This Initiative assists organizations that inform the general public about their rights and obligations under the Fair Housing Act and substantially equivalent State and local fair housing laws. Under this Initiative, there are two programs with a total of two components. They are the EOI - Regional/Local/Community-Based Program (R/L/C-B), General Component, and the EOI - National-Based Program National-Media Campaign Component. EOI-General Component: Open to applicants for fair housing education and outreach activities. Applicants may also address the fair housing needs of persons with disabilities, the education of consumers about fair housing, financial literacy, credit management, and how to avoid high cost loans and abusive lending practices that violate the Fair Housing Act. EOI-National-Media Campaign Component: In addition to above, applicants must provide a centralized coordination interactive media based effort for the development, implementation, and distribution of a fair housing media campaign with emphasis on a fair housing public service announcement or enhance the online and offline capabilities of an existing campaign.
